Understanding Nursing Care
What is Nursing Care and Why it Matters
![A nurse from Straits Geriatrics Centre assisting an elderly woman in a wheelchair outdoors in a garden setting.](https://static.wixstatic.com/media/8de7d4_0a8f0958e60545f3a8c24493c39c2e6c~mv2.jpg/v1/crop/x_385,y_0,w_829,h_1084/fill/w_442,h_578,al_c,q_80,usm_0.66_1.00_0.01,enc_avif,quality_auto/nursing%20second.jpg)
Nursing care involves professional support for individuals who need assistance with medical or daily activities. It plays a crucial role in improving health outcomes, managing chronic conditions, and ensuring comfort.
Whether at home or in a healthcare setting, nursing care helps improve quality of life and supports overall wellbeing.

What common conditions do geriatricians treat?Geriatricians specialise in managing the unique healthcare needs of older adults, addressing a variety of age-related conditions. These include: Chronic Diseases: Conditions like hypertension, diabetes, arthritis, and heart disease often require tailored management in seniors. Cognitive Disorders: Dementia, Alzheimer’s disease, and mild cognitive impairment are key areas of focus, with emphasis on early detection and care planning. Mobility Issues: Osteoporosis, falls, and balance problems are assessed to enhance safety and independence. Polypharmacy: Managing multiple medications to avoid adverse effects and ensure proper use. Mental Health: Depression, anxiety, and social isolation are addressed to promote emotional well-being. Sensory Impairments: Vision and hearing loss that can impact daily living and communication. Continence Problems: Urinary or fecal incontinence, a common yet treatable concern. End-of-Life Care: Support for palliative care and complex decision-making for terminal conditions.

What should I expect during my first visit to a geriatrician?During your first visit, the geriatrician will conduct a comprehensive assessment, which may include reviewing your medical history, medications, physical condition, cognitive abilities, and lifestyle. This helps create a personalized care plan that addresses your specific needs and goals.
-
What should I bring to my first geriatric care appointment?We recommend bringing a caregiver familiar with your routines, a list of current medications, any relevant medical reports or test results, and notes on symptoms or changes to ensure a thorough evaluation.
